Algorithm Researcher

Swapp is on a mission to redefine architectural planning by using cutting edge algorithms and data-driven decision making.

As an Algorithm Researcher, you will develop algorithms that tackle challenges in procedural architecture such as optimal room placement, obstacle avoidance and walking distance optimization. You will collaborate with Architects to translate planning best practices into algorithmic strategies in order to improve the quality of our generated plans.


The ideal candidate will be:

  • An excellent problem-solver with critical thinking skills. 

  • Highly proficient in Python

  • A PhD or MSc. in Mathematics, Computer Science, Statistics, Physics or Engineering from top universities. 

  • A highly independent team player - you can learn domain knowledge by asking the right questions and execute on your own.

  • Familiar with Non-convex Optimization and have hands-on experience with techniques like simulated annealing, linear programming etc.

  • Experience with 2D and 3D computational geometry is a big advantage.

  • Experience in Machine-Learning or other Data Mining technologies - advantageous.


Ideally we are looking for 2-3 days a week, but are flexible if a great fit is found.

Our offices are located in Tel Aviv, near Azrieli. Partially remote work is also acceptable. 


Interested? Reach out to


Tel Aviv Office:

144, Menachem Begin

Entrance A, 34th floor TEL AVIV,  6492124

London Office:

29 Dorset Street, Marylebone London,

  • Facebook
  • LinkedIn